YPSILANTI, Mich. (EMUEagles.com) - The Eastern Michigan University baseball team will open play in the Mid-American Conference baseball tournament on Wednesday, May 26, against Kent State University.
First pitch is set for 4 p.m. at VA Memorial Stadium in Chillicothe, Ohio.
EMU will enter the eight-team, double-elimination tournament as the No. 7 seed. The Golden Flashes are the No. 2 seed. KSU took two out of three games against EMU in Ypsilanti, April 9-11.
Other first-round matchups in the conference tournament include No. 1 Central Michigan vs. No. 8 Ohio, No. 3 Toledo vs. No. 6 Miami and No. 4 Ball State vs. No. 5 Bowling Green.
